Can adiabatic change be achieved by placing a system in thermostal?

Text Solution

Verified by Experts

No, adiabatic change can not be achieved because in adiabatic system the walls of the system should be insulated. So if adiabatic change has to be achieved system has to be placed in a thermos flask.
